Translation and cross-cultural adaptation of the Unilateral Hearing Loss Questionnaire into brazilian portuguese

ABSTRACT

Purpose

Translate and make the cross-cultural adaptation of the Unilateral Hearing Loss Questionnaire. This questionnaire will be conducted with children / adolescents and also by caregivers into the Brazilian Portuguese language.

Methods

The work was divided into two parts: translation and cross-cultural adaptation of the Unilateral Hearing Loss Questionnaire into Brazilian Portuguese and application to children/adolescents and caregives through the agreement percentage.

Results

The analysis of the work of Brazilian translators considered semantic equivalence, and there were only two terminological adjustments. The back-translation did not present conceptual discrepancies, only linguistic problems. A preliminary comparison showed that the agreement percentage between the answers of caregivers and children/teenagers was satisfactory.

Conclusion

The Unilateral Hearing Loss Questionnaire for children and parents was translated and cross-culturally adapted into the Brazilian Portuguese language showing semantic equivalence and idiomatic. The comparative descriptive analysis of the agreement percentage between children and caregivers showed a predictor in the equivalence of responses.

METHODS

This study was approved by the Ethics Committee for Research with Human Beings of the ISCMSP, on January 17, 2019 – protocol number 003024/2019.

The study was carried out in two steps: in the first, the translation and transcultural adaptation of the Unilateral Hearing Loss Questionnaire to Brazilian Portuguese was realized. Following this, the instrument was applied to obtain the data, seeking to compare the responses to the questionnaire by way of the agreement percentage between the answers of the children/teenagers and the parents/caregivers(99 McKay S. To aid or not to aid: children with unilateral hearing loss [Internet]. 2002 [citado em 2019 Maio 16]. Disponível em: https://www.audiologyonline.comhttp://galster.net/wpcontent/uploads/2013/07/ AAA-2013- Pediatric-Amp-Guidelines.pdf
https://www.audiologyonline.comhttp://ga...
).

In the first step, the translation and transcultural adaptation of the instrument followed the model of Beaton et al.(1111 Beaton DE, Bombardier C, Guillemin F, Ferraz MB. Guidelines for the process of cross-cultural adaptation of self-report measures. Spine. 2000;25(24):3186-91. http://dx.doi.org/10.1097/00007632-200012150-00014. PMid:11124735.
http://dx.doi.org/10.1097/00007632-20001...
). Initially, two Brazilian translators, one from the field of Audiology and the other not, worked by comparing two versions to formulate a single version. The latter was sent for ‘retrotranslation’ by a native English speaker who did not know the original version. The version was compared by the authors of the present study. After the comparisons, the questionnaire was sent to two more speech therapists for suggestions and adaptations of cultural terms and expressions, to guarantee the fidelity of the translation to the intentions of the author of the original version in English. The questionnaires in the versions translated to Portuguese were labelled: Unilateral Hearing Loss Questionnaire – Child (UHLQ-C) and Unilateral Hearing Loss Questionnaire – Parents/Caregiver (UHLQ-P).

The questionnaires UHLQ-C and UHLQ-P contained 15 specific questions, with six related to hearing behavior, regarding attention and fatigue; four related to sensory perception of sound; four related to acceptance and one, to satisfaction with HA. The questionnaires were scored according to the Likert scale and the answers express the opinions of the child/teenager and parents/caregiver.

The translation and transcultural adaptation were authorized by the author of the original questionnaire, Dr. Sarah McKay, an audiologist at the Philadelphia Children’s Hospital.

Following these steps, the questionnaire was applied with children with UHL and their respective parents/caregivers. The children were being monitored at the Clinic for Educational Audiology at the Irmandade da Santa Casa de Misericórdia São Paulo (ISCMSP) during the period from 2018 to 2019 and used HA. To obtain the percentage of agreement, the questionnaires were presented during patient visits to the Clinic for Educational Audiology at the ISCMSP and read aloud. The parents/caregivers were invited to respond to the UHLQ-P in a separate room, while the children/teenagers remained in the same room in which they were with the researcher, answering the UHLQ-C questionnaire.

Exclusion and inclusion criteria

Inclusion: children/teenagers with permanent UHL of a light to severe degree, aged between 9 to 13 years old, treated at the Educational Audiology sector of the ISCMSP, as well as their respective parents/caregiver.

Exclusion: children/teenagers with multiple impairments.

Participants

During the period from 2018 to 2019, 15 children/teenagers with UHL were sent to the Educational Audiology Clinic of the ISCMSP.

Of the 15 children/teenagers, five were excluded from the study for not fitting within the inclusion criteria. Therefore, 20 individuals participated (ten children/teenagers and ten parents/caregivers).

All the parents and caregivers were aware of the study procedures, giving their authorization in writing, by way of the Informed Consent Form (ICF). Children/teenagers signed the Informed Consent Term (ICT) according to the recommendations of the Committee of Ethics and Research with Human Beings of the institution.

Due to being a qualitative study, the data were tabulated and processed on a spreadsheet elaborated using Excel. This allowed for the descriptive analysis of the data by calculating the percentage of agreement between parents/caregivers and children/teenagers.

To illustrate the percentage of agreement, the results were presented in colors: the light grey area presenting strong agreement (parents and children strongly agreed with one another), the grey area for agreement (parents and children agreed, but not strongly) and the black area for disagreement (parents and children disagreed). The percentage of agreement consists solely of calculating the number of times that participants agreed with one another, independently of the category on the Likert scale (Figure 1).

RESULTS

Translation and retrotranslation

Only two questions from the Unilateral Hearing Loss Questionnaire underwent transcultural adaptation for Brazilian Portuguese after the translation and retrotranslation: question #1, which considers the behavior of the child/teenager in their social environment, and question #8, regarding sensory perception of sound by the child/teenager.

The adaptations of the questionnaire with the translation and transcultural adaptation are presented in the Chart 1.

Chart 1
Adaptation of two questions from the Unilateral Hearing Loss Questionnaire for Brazilian Portuguese

Only one word amongst the alternatives of the Likert scale underwent adaptation for Brazilian Portuguese. The alternative to the original questionnaire is “improved”; in the translation, it was adapted to “better”; in the retrotranslation, to “got better” and in the adaptation, to “improved”.

In the last question, (#15), the authors opted for not placing the subject in the alternatives. Both the question, and the translation and retrotranslation presented the subject in the phrases, however, in the adaptation, the authors opted for removing it. Participants

Of the 10 children/teenagers who were part of the sample, 4 were female and 6 were male, with an average age of 11.2 years. Seven (70%) children/teenagers presented moderate hearing loss, one (10%) light, one (10%) severe and one (10%) profound. Six children/teenagers reported making effective use of the HA and 4 reported not making effective use.

Of the 10 parents/caregivers, 80% were mothers, 10%, fathers and 10% grandparents. The mean age varied between 32 and 64 years.

The questionnaire included 14 questions that were compared for the children/teenagers and parents/caregivers. In the following, the percentage of agreement regarding what they responded about how much they agreed or disagreed with the statements, beginning with the affirmation “Since I was fitted with a hearing device…”

  1. 1

    I am less tired/fatigued at the end of the day: one child reported strongly disagreeing and their parents also strongly disagreed. A second child disagreed with the statement, as well as their parents; 5 children and their respective parents agreed that there was no alteration; 2 children and their parents agreed with one another and one child, together with their parents, strongly agreed. Therefore, all (parents/caregivers and children) agreed equally 100% between the options;

  2. 2

    Pay more attention When spoken to directly: 6 children and their parents agreed with one another; 2 children and their parents agreed strongly with one another; one child agreed strongly and their parents only agreed; one child agreed strongly, however their parents disagreed. Total agreement: 80%;

  3. 3

    Am more able to directions When being spoken to: 2 children and their parents agreed with one another that there was no alteration; 2 children and their parents agreed with one another; 2 children and their parents strongly agreed; one child agreed while their parents disagreed and 2 children agreed while their parents strongly agreed. Total agreement: 60%;

  4. 4

    Am less frustrated When listening from a distance or in noisy places: 6 children and their parents agreed with one another; one child disagreed and their parents reported no alteration; 2 children agreed while their parents reported no alteration and one child agreed while their parents disagreed. Total agreement: 60%;

  5. 5

    Am more likely to start a conversation with others: 6 children agreed with their parents; one child agreed and their parents disagreed; one child disagreed and their parents agreed; one child agreed and their parents reported no alteration. Total agreement: 60%;

  6. 6

    Am more willing to take part in group activities: 6 children and their parents agreed with one another; one child disagreed and their parents reported no alteration; one child strongly agreed and their parents reported no alteration; 2 children strongly agreed and their parents agreed. Total agreement: 60%;

  7. 7

    What’s being said in a noisy listening environment: 7 children agreed with their parents that there was improvement; one child reported improvement and their parents reported no alteration; one child reported great improvement and their parents reported improvement; one child reported a worsening and their parents reported improvement. Total agreement: 70%;

  8. 8

    What’s being said from a distance (from another room or outside): 9 children agreed with their parents that there was improvement; one child reported improvement while their parents reported worsening. Total agreement: 90%;

  9. 9

    Where sound is coming from has: 4 children agreed with their parents that there was improvement; one child reported improvement while their parents reported no alteration; one child reported no improvement while their parents reported a worsening; one child reported no improvement while their parents reported an improvement; one child reported a worsening, and their parents reported no improvement. Total agreement: 40%;

  10. 10

    What someone says When speaking toward my side/ear that has hearing loss has: 4 children agreed with their parents that there was improvement; one child and their parents agreed that there was no improvement; one child reported improvement while their parents reported worsening; 4 children reported no improvement and their parents reported improvement. Total agreement: 50%;

  11. 11

    Comfort of the device: 7 children and their parents agreed with one another; 3 children disagreed with their parents. Total agreement: 70%;

  12. 12

    How the device sounds: 7 children and their parents agreed with one another; 3 children disagreed with their parents. Total agreement: 70%;

  13. 13

    How the device looks: 7 children and their parents agreed with each other; 3 children disagreed with their parents. Total agreement: 70%;

  14. 14

    Overall satisfaction with the device: 5 children and their parents agreed with each other; 5 children disagreed with their parents. Total agreement: 50%.

DISCUSSION

The translation and adaptation of the unilateral hearing loss questionnaires, named by the authors as Unilateral Hearing Loss Questionnaire – Children (UHLQ-C) and Unilateral Hearing Loss Questionnaire – Parents and Caregivers (UHLQ-P), seeks to redress the scarcity of materials for validation of the adaptation process for amplification devices in this specific population. Being questionnaires that investigate opinion, they allowed for the opening of a deeper dialogue regarding the benefits and satisfaction resulting from the use of HA, both with children with UHL and with their parents or caregivers.

Its use in hearing health services facilitates the evaluation and understanding of the expectations of this population. Evaluating weak and strong points in qualitative questionnaires helps to identify and resolve emotional and technical problems, optimizing the use of HA – when there are benefits -, reducing conflict between parents and children/teenagers, strengthening self-esteem, and helping to validate clinical practices. Even if it presents subjective characteristics, it is an important instrument when one compares the perception of parents regarding the auditory behavior, sensory perception of sound, acceptance and satisfaction with HA to the perspective of the child/teenager. Assuming a commitment to a more aware treatment regarding the needs and conflicts of children with UHL is an important factor in the emotional relationship and support between parents and children. The decision between the choice to use HA or not for children/teenagers with UHL is a difficult and frequently fraught process, given that in the end, it is they who hear. Therefore, comparing the opinions of children and parents represents a positive step, since it allows for the opening of a space for issues that often go unacknowledged.

Despite the number of participants having been reduced to carry out a statistical analysis, moments of growth in the relationship between parents/caregivers and children could be observed. They were lighthearted moments, when both parties shared the same opinion, or even when their opinions diverged. Future research is recommended for the validation of the instrument.

CONCLUSION

The unilateral hearing loss questionnaire for children and parents was translated into Brazilian Portuguese, presenting equivalence and idiomatic semantics. The descriptive analysis of the percentage of agreement between children/teenagers with unilateral hearing loss and their parents/caregivers was found to be a predicter in the equivalence of the answers.
